Day3-小王-linux使用conda进行软件安装与环境配置

利用conda进行linux软件安装和环境配置

下载与安装conda

  1. 下载:搜索miniconda的镜像网站,复制下载链接 进入linux,来到目标安装目录,下载文件
代码语言:Linux
复制
wget https://mirrors.tuna.tsinghua.edu.cn/anaconda/miniconda/Miniconda3-py39\_24.1.2-0-Linux-x86\_64.sh
  1. 安装与激活
代码语言:Linux
复制
bash Miniconda3-py39\_24.1.2-0-Linux-x86\_64.sh

按q,跳过

代码语言:Linux
复制
source ~/.bashrc

激活conda

代码语言:Linux
复制
conda

如果出现一大段,说明激活成功

  1. 镜像:因为国内下载国外网站的文件比较慢,需要使用镜像,代码如下
代码语言:Linux
复制
conda config --add channels https://mirrors.bfsu.edu.cn/anaconda/cloud/bioconda/
conda config --add channels https://mirrors.bfsu.edu.cn/anaconda/cloud/conda-forge/
conda config --add channels https://mirrors.bfsu.edu.cn/anaconda/pkgs/free/
conda config --add channels https://mirrors.bfsu.edu.cn/anaconda/pkgs/main/
conda config --set show_channel_urls yes

这是conda进行配置添加、显示下载channel的指令

使用conda

  1. 观察软件列表
代码语言:Linux
复制
conda list

通过这个指令能看到所有已经下载的软件

  1. 关于环境
代码语言:Linux
复制
conda info --envs

查看环境

带*的是激活的环境

代码语言:Linux
复制
conda create -n rna-seq python=3 fastqc trimmomatic -y

添加环境的指令。-n是--name的意思,python代表软件是基于python开发,其他的不用管

代码语言:Linux
复制
conda activate rna-seq

激活这个环境

再查看的时候发现这个环境前面带上了*号,同时前面括号里面的也变成了新激活的环境。

不错,感觉今天的内容还比较好玩。早上做实验提的质粒现在感觉手上/身上还是有点臭烘烘的。